The Dragon Ball Super: Super Hero movie had been highly anticipated by fans, and it certainly delivered on several fronts. The animation style underwent a significant transformation, moving away from the traditional hand-drawn look to embrace stunning 3D CGI animation. This shift was initially met with mixed reactions, but the final product is undoubtedly visually striking. The dynamic fight sequences, the vibrant energy blasts, and the overall polish of the visuals are a testament to the advancements in animation technology. The attention to detail, such as the way the characters' hair and clothes move, adds a new layer of realism and depth to the action. It's safe to say, the animation team did an awesome job of capturing the intensity of the battles, making each punch, kick, and energy blast feel powerful and impactful. But it wasn't just about the eye-popping visuals. The story also took a unique direction. Instead of focusing on Goku and Vegeta, the narrative spotlighted Gohan and Piccolo, allowing their characters to shine in ways we haven't seen in a while. This was a welcome change of pace, offering a chance to delve deeper into their relationships and motivations. The movie explores the dynamics of a father-daughter relationship between Gohan and Pan and the close bond between Piccolo and Gohan. This narrative shift was bold, it was refreshing, and it proved that the Dragon Ball universe still had a ton of unexplored potential. We all know how much Goku and Vegeta love to hog the spotlight. It's time to see some other characters show their power, and it gives the original characters the opportunity to shine.

Gohan's Rise to Power: Beyond Super Saiyan

One of the most exciting aspects of Dragon Ball Super: Super Hero was seeing Gohan's power level. The movie saw Gohan tap into a new level of strength, and it was epic. Gohan's character arc in the movie was nothing short of inspiring. It showed us that he's capable of protecting those he loves. This transformation was a highlight of the film, showcasing Gohan's potential and making him a crucial player in the ongoing conflict. We get to witness his commitment to protecting his loved ones, especially his daughter, Pan. Gohan is a beloved character, and this movie gave him a chance to show his true potential. In the film, Gohan had to step up to protect his family and the world from the Red Ribbon Army. In this movie, he reaches new heights, surpassing his previous Super Saiyan forms. This new form, often referred to as "Beast Gohan", is a testament to his determination and the strong bond he shares with his family. The transformation showcases his dedication to protecting those he loves, especially his daughter, Pan. This transformation really emphasized the character's growth and the power he has always possessed. The movie also highlights his relationship with Piccolo, showing a bond that adds depth to the narrative. The development of his powers and his relationship with his family creates an emotional resonance that's sure to resonate with Dragon Ball fans. The film offered a fresh perspective on his capabilities, cementing his status as one of the most powerful Z Fighters.
